数据库文件有什么内容
-
数据库文件包含了组成数据库的各个部分,其中包括以下内容:
-
表结构:数据库文件中存储了数据库中所有表的结构信息,包括表名、列名、数据类型、主键、外键等。表结构定义了数据在表中的存储方式和组织结构。
-
数据记录:数据库文件中保存了表中的数据记录。每个记录包含了一组字段的值,表示某个实体或对象的属性。数据记录是数据库中实际存储的数据。
-
索引:数据库文件中还包含了索引信息。索引是一种数据结构,用于提高数据检索的速度。数据库文件中的索引存储了索引字段的值和指向数据记录的指针。
-
视图:数据库文件中可能还包含了视图的定义和相关信息。视图是从一个或多个表中导出的虚拟表,可以根据需要定义,用于简化复杂的查询操作。
-
存储过程和触发器:数据库文件中还可以包含存储过程和触发器的定义和代码。存储过程是一组预定义的SQL语句集合,可以在数据库中执行。触发器是在数据库中某个特定事件发生时自动执行的一段代码。
总之,数据库文件包含了数据库中所有表的结构定义、数据记录、索引、视图以及存储过程和触发器的定义和代码。这些内容共同构成了数据库的基本组成部分,用于存储和管理数据。
1年前 -
-
数据库文件是用于存储和组织数据的文件。它们包含了各种数据类型和表结构,用于存储和管理大量的数据。数据库文件的内容主要包括以下几个方面:
-
表结构:数据库文件中包含了各种表的定义,包括表名、字段名、字段类型、字段长度、约束条件等。表结构定义了数据的存储方式和数据之间的关系。
-
数据记录:数据库文件中还包含了表中的数据记录。每条记录对应着表中的一行,记录了特定对象的属性和值。例如,一个学生表中的记录可能包括学生的学号、姓名、性别、年龄等信息。
-
索引:数据库文件中还包含了索引数据,用于加快数据的检索速度。索引是特定字段的值与数据记录之间的映射关系,可以根据索引快速定位到满足特定条件的数据记录。
-
视图:数据库文件中可能还包含了视图的定义。视图是基于表的查询结果,是虚拟的表,可以简化复杂的查询操作。视图可以通过查询数据库文件中的表来生成,但是视图本身并不存储实际的数据。
-
存储过程和触发器:数据库文件中还可能包含存储过程和触发器的定义。存储过程是一系列的SQL语句集合,可以被多次调用执行。触发器是一种特殊的存储过程,可以在数据库中的特定事件发生时自动执行。
总之,数据库文件是一个包含了表结构、数据记录、索引、视图、存储过程和触发器等内容的文件,用于存储和管理大量的数据。通过对数据库文件的读写操作,可以实现数据的增删改查等功能。
1年前 -
-
数据库文件是存储在计算机上的一种特殊文件,用于存储数据库中的数据和相关的元数据。数据库文件的内容包括以下几个方面:
-
数据表结构:数据库文件中存储了数据库中的数据表结构,包括表名、字段名、字段类型、字段约束等信息。这些信息用于定义数据库中的数据表结构,以便存储和管理数据。
-
数据记录:数据库文件中存储了数据库中的实际数据记录。每一条数据记录对应数据库中的一行数据,包括各个字段的具体数值。数据记录以表的形式进行组织,并按照特定的数据结构进行存储,如平面文件、堆文件、索引文件等。
-
索引:数据库文件中还可能包含索引数据,用于提高数据检索的效率。索引是一种特殊的数据结构,用于快速定位和访问数据记录。数据库文件中的索引数据包括索引键和指向数据记录的指针。
-
事务日志:数据库文件中可能还包含事务日志,用于记录数据库中的事务操作。事务日志用于保证数据库的一致性和持久性,记录了数据库中的更新操作,以便在发生故障时进行恢复和回滚。
-
其他元数据:数据库文件中还可能包含其他元数据信息,如数据库版本、创建时间、修改时间等。这些元数据信息用于描述和管理数据库的属性和状态。
数据库文件的格式和组织方式依赖于具体的数据库管理系统(DBMS)。不同的DBMS可能使用不同的文件格式和存储结构,但基本原理和内容是类似的。数据库文件通常由DBMS自动管理和维护,用户可以通过DBMS提供的接口进行数据的查询、修改和管理。
1年前 -